About
Loganair, established in 1962, is Scotland's largest regional airline, headquartered at Glasgow Airport. It primarily operates domestic flights within the United Kingdom, serving over 40 destinations, including remote island communities. Known for its \lifeline services,\" Loganair connects isolated areas and even operates the world's shortest scheduled flight between Westray and Papa Westray. The airline also uniquely uses Barra Airport, where flights land on a tidal beach. Loganair has a diverse fleet, including smaller aircraft like the Britten-Norman Islander, and offers a frequent flyer program called Clan Loganair."

Flights from Aberdeen to Birmingham

Flying offers an easy, fast way to travel between Aberdeen and Birmingham, and passengers can choose from a range of departures every day. Flybe schedules 3 direct flights during the week, and 1-2 at weekends. With a journey time of 1 hour 30 minutes, travellers can be in Birmingham in no time.

Which airlines fly from Aberdeen to Birmingham?

Only one airline currently flies direct from Aberdeen to Birmingham. Flybe offers a daily service, running 1-3 flights, with no changes needed along the way.

How long is the flight from Aberdeen to Birmingham?

Passengers can expect a relatively short journey when flying from Aberdeen to Birmingham. Scheduled flight times are always around 1 hour 30 minutes when travellers fly direct. Indirect services are also available, and the fastest will take 4 hours 10 minutes, generally with a stop in Amsterdam.

How many flights are there from Aberdeen to Birmingham?

Flights depart Aberdeen for Birmingham every day. During the week, travellers will have a choice of 3 flights, usually featuring a breakfast, lunchtime, and mid-evening service. Frequencies drop slightly at the weekend, but there will still be 1-2 options requiring no changes. What are the departure and arrival airports for flights from Aberdeen to Birmingham?

Departure airport: All flights to Birmingham will take off from Aberdeen Airport, and reaching the airport should pose few problems for travellers. Many passengers choose to take the train from Aberdeen to Dyce Station, which is 2 miles from the airport itself. After that, taxis or buses complete the connection, which takes around 40 minutes in total. However, the Jet Service 727 bus offers a direct link, which may be more convenient. Buses run from the city centre to the airport in 30 minutes, and leave every 10 minutes.

Arrival airport: Flights from Aberdeen to Birmingham will touch down at Birmingham International Airport. From there, travellers can hop on 900 Airport Link buses, which run into the centre of Birmingham, and take 30-40 minutes. However, a faster connection could be available via Birmingham International Train Station. To get there, passengers will need to take the Air-Link bus, which runs to the station from the airport terminal. Trains take 10-15 minutes and run into Birmingham New Street station - the city's main rail terminus.

For domestic flights we recommend to arrive 1.5 to 2 hours before departure. Please check the website of your departure airport if in doubt. Some airports may offer booking time slots for security checks or offer additional information on when to get there based on time of day.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e. G. 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s).
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
